    Jesus, I look away for a couple hours...!

    I'm... not too sure about Steve Francis being back. I don't think he'll really disrupt team chemistry... we barely have any chemistry, unless you can define chemistry as "workmanlike professionalism (sorry, Bonzi)."

    But Steve Francis has an annoying, damaging tendency to dominate the ball. Steve is a rather poor decision maker, ballhandler, set shooter, and he can't run a break. Before we traded for TMac, I was fairly pessimistic about the team because I believed we had reached our ceiling with Francis. I liked him, but I was happy to see him go and ELATED to get McGrady.

    I don't know what Francis has left. I haven't seen him play in years. Despite my reservations, I applaud the deal. For one, it's insanely cheap. Second, Francis is an infusion of talent (perhaps not all-star talent, but talent nonetheless), and it's obvious that the team needs scoring talent. Third, the team has options. Francis isn't doing what he's supposed to? Yank him out of the game for Luther Head, Rafter, or even... yikes... Mike James.

    That's what's best about this deal... it gives Adelman another option. Francis isn't an ideal fit here. He may not even be a GOOD fit. But he's not the entrenched starter being backed up by Moochie ****ing Norris anymore. He'll have to earn his minutes here.

    For better or worse, welcome back, Stevie.
